Well just got my 4.10 rear all put back together, just needs some fluid and swap it out with my other rear. What kind of break in period should I perform? Does it require a fluid change after a certain amount of miles? It would suck to have to buy the royal purple fluid again at 18 bux a quart.

i do a heat cycle before any hard launches, but WOT is fine.

just drive normal without doing any burnouts or launches, then let it sit overnight, and the next day drive any way you want to.

the heat cycle isnt really needed, but its a good idea.

no need to change the fluid.

ok cool. By a heat cycle just make sure I do some good stop and go driving and some highway? Just enough to get it spinning and the fluid nice and hot?

any driving is fine as long as the gears get up to temperature, then are allowed to cool completely.
